Ticket: LB health checks failing on Bramblehook staging

The load balancer marks all Bramblehook nodes unhealthy after last night's env rollout. Root cause: BRAMBLEHOOK_HEALTH_PATH was set to /status instead of /healthz, so checks hit an authenticated route and got 401s. Fix the path in the staging env file, then restart the app units. The health endpoint also verifies an internal probe credential, which belongs on the line below.

vault entry, fadup-tagag: RELAY_SECRET8=2fd92179

Action item (owner: Ledger team): Following the Pointsmith incident where duplicate accrual events inflated balances for roughly 2% of members, we will add an idempotent write guard to the loyalty-points ledger and backfill a reconciliation job that compares daily accrual totals against the rewards engine's emitted events. Target is end of sprint 14, with a dry run reviewed at next week's sync. The full reconciliation procedure is documented on the internal page below.

runbook for tagug-hafog: https://jira.lumiclabs.internal/projects/pages/pages/9773c0d8

## Deployment

tailfox is our internal CLI for tailing service logs, and deploying it is refreshingly boring: build the binary, push it to the internal tool bucket, bump the version in the manifest. Users pick it up on next shell login. Don't ship without smoke-testing against staging first. The CLI reads its defaults from the bundled config, currently:

deployment values, bahop-tahog:
[kasvan]
port = 11211
team = kasdor
host = kasvan.orvexforge.example
region = lower-3
access_code = ac_76e68d
timeout_ms = 2000

## Artifact Signing — SDK Parity Notes (Weekly Sync)

Kestrel SDK for Android reached parity with the Swift client this sprint: offline queueing, batched telemetry, and retry semantics now match. Both SDKs ship as signed artifacts from the same pipeline. Remaining gap: background sync throttling, targeted next sprint. Verify both release bundles before tagging. Both artifacts validate against the shared signing key below.

signing key of kawig-fafog = bky19_6Fypv1qws7J8qJtaYjX